Abstract

This study analyzes the importance of the family in school education, considering its role as a fundamental formative instance in the integral development of individuals. It is based on the understanding that learning is not limited to the school environment, but is constructed through the interaction of different contexts, especially within the family. The research highlights that active family participation significantly contributes to academic performance, student engagement, and school retention, while also addressing the challenges that permeate this relationship, such as social inequalities, communication gaps, and institutional limitations. The analysis reaffirms the need to strengthen the partnership between family and school through dialogical, inclusive, and contextualized practices that recognize the diversity of family arrangements and their knowledge. It concludes that effective integration between these spaces is essential for building a more equitable, meaningful, and socially grounded education.
